Japan has lifted a special advisory warning of major earthquakes following a 7.7-magnitude tremor that struck off its northern coast. While the immediate threat has passed, officials caution that the possibility of a major quake remains, as Japan is highly seismically active. |
|
According to the US Geological Survey, the quake hit about 18 kilometres west of Sarabetsu, a small town on Hokkaido -- Japan's northernmost main island -- at a depth of 81 kilometres. |

A strong earthquake has rattled northern Japan. The tremor measured 6.2 magnitude. It struck Hokkaido island early Monday. Fortunately, no damage or injuries have been reported. Authorities did not issue any tsunami warnings. This follows a larger earthquake last week which raised concerns about potential megaquakes. |
